Authorities investigate suspicious package found at N.J. college library

TOMS RIVER — Authorities are investigating a suspicious package found in the library of Ocean County College, officials said. The school tweeted just after 10 a.m. warning people to stay clear of the area due to police activity. Police are on the scene.
